Caloocan and Paranaque trounced their opponents on Tuesday, Aug. 20, in the MPBL (Maharlika Pilipinas Basketball Legaue) Sixth Season at the Alonte Sports Arena in Biñan, Laguna.

The Caloocan Batang Kankaloo erected a 20-point spread (50-30) early in the third quarter and used it as buffer to trip the Pasay Voyagers, 77-71, and raise their record to 12-8 in the round-robin elimination phase of the two-division, 29-team tournament.

The Paranaque Patriots took the same route to subdue the Marikina Shoemasters, 88-78, and catch up with the Voyagers at 14-9.

Paranaque's John Uduba posted 20 points and 14 rebounds to clinch the Daily Fantasy best player honors over homegrown JR Olegario, who chalked 23 points, and JP Sarao, who tallied 12 points, 11 rebounds and 2 steals.

Marikina skidded to 7-15 despite Eric Joseph Pili's 22 points, 8 rebounds, 4 assists and 2 steals.
Jeramer Cabanag fired 15 points for Caloocan, followed by Paul Sanga and Gabby Espinas with 14 points each and Marion Magat with 13 points plus 8 rebounds.

Pasay got 20 points, 8 rebounds, 6 assists and 2 steals from Warren Bonifacio.

The MPBL returns to the Batangas City Coliseum on Wednesday with a triple bill pitting Negros against Muntinlupa at 4 p.m., Davao against Zamboanga at 6 p.m., and South Cotabato against Batangas at 8 p.m.
